Thanksgiving is not only an opportunity to spend time with family, eating a juicy Turkey and watch the Macy’s parade on TV. It is also a great opportunity to buy gifts for loved ones, or just the thing for a very reasonable price, because from that day to officially announce the opening of the festive season discounts.

This year stores are struggling to attract buyers in connection with the expansion of the Internet service Amazon. Last holiday season was the best in the company’s history: it was able to deliver more than 1 billion products worldwide. According to the international consulting company Bain, this year’s figures Amazon will grow even more.

It is because of the insane competition, many retailers have resorted to a variety of exclusive offers and be the most loyal to their customers.

Stores like Macy’s, Target and Kohl’s should open tonight, to attract early buyers. Walmart will start their work at 6 PM, a Department store chain J. C. Penney will wait for the first buyers at 2pm, thus outperforming many of its competitors.

This year, Walmart and Target will expand its range of children’s toys. A large network of electronics stores Best Buy decided to surprise its customers, suddenly presenting point-of-sale children’s doll «Barbie».

J. C. Penney offers big discounts on televisions and other electronics. In addition, the network announced that the first customers on Black Friday can win 10, 100, or 500 dollars, bought a coupon for a corresponding amount.

By the way, according to a survey published by the National Federation of retail trade, approximately 69% of Americans, 164 million people, intend to make purchases within 5 days from thanksgiving to Cyber Monday.

It is expected that Black Friday will be the busiest day – about 115 million plan to make at least one purchase that day.
